Incorporated 1585 Broadway New York, New York 10036 Ladies and Gentlemen: 1. The Exchange Offer. AT&T Corp., a New York corporation ("AT&T"), AT&T Broadband Corp., a Delaware corporation ("Broadband"), MediaOne Group, Inc., a Delaware corporation ("MediaOne"), AT&T Broadband, L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("TCI"), AT&T Comcast Corporation, a Pennsylvania corporation ("AT&T Comcast"), and Comcast Cable Communications, Inc. ("Comcast Cable", together with MediaOne, TCI and AT&T Comcast, the "Guarantors" and, collectively with AT&T and Broadband, the "Registrants"), plan to commence an exchange offer for (i) AT&T's notes listed on Schedule I hereto under the heading "Broadband Eligible Notes" (collectively, the "Broadband Eligible Notes") for a like principal amount of Broadband Exchange Notes of AT&T and Broadband (the "Broadband Exchange Notes"), which will be mandatorily exchanged for notes (the "New Broadband Notes") of Broadband, and (ii) AT&T's notes listed on Schedule I hereto under the heading "AT&T Eligible Notes" (collectively, the "AT&T Eligible Notes", and together with the Broadband Eligible Notes, the "Securities") for a like principal amount of notes of AT&T (the "New AT&T Notes", together with the Broadband Exchange Notes and the New Broadband Notes, the "New Notes") and engage in a related solicitation of consents from holders of the Securities to certain amendments to the Indenture, dated as of September 7, 1990, between AT&T and The Bank of New York (the "Trustee"), as amended by a supplemental indenture, dated as of October 30, 1992, between AT&T and the Trustee, under which the Securities were issued (the "AT&T Indenture") (such exchange offer and consent solicitation hereinafter referred to, together with any amendments, supplements or extensions thereof, as the "Exchange Offer"), on the terms and subject to the conditions set forth in the Exchange Offer Material (as hereinafter defined) as the same may be amended or supplemented from time to time. The New Broadband Notes are to be guaranteed (the "Guarantees") on an unsecured and unsubordinated basis by the Guarantors. 2. Appointment as Dealer Managers. The Registrants hereby appoint you and your affiliates as Dealer Managers and Solicitation Agents (collectively, the "Dealer Managers" or "you") and authorize you to act as such in connection with the Exchange Offer. On the basis of the representations, warranties and covenants of the Registrants and Comcast Corporation, a Pennsylvania corporation ("Comcast" and, together with the Registrants, the "Companies"), contained herein, you agree, in accordance with your customary practice, to perform those services in connection with the Exchange Offer as are customarily performed by investment banks in connection with exchange offers and consent solicitations of a like nature, including, but not limited to, communicating generally regarding the Exchange Offer with brokers, dealers, commercial banks and trust companies and other holders of the Securities. You further agree that you will not make any statements or disseminate any information about or concerning the Companies, their businesses or subsidiaries, or the Exchange Offer, other than as disclosed in the Exchange Offer Material. You have been engaged to act as the sole Dealer Managers in connection with the Exchange Offer and in such capacity, each of you shall act as an independent contractor, and each of your duties arising out of your engagement pursuant to this Agreement shall be owed solely to the Companies. No Liability for Acts of Brokers, Dealers, Banks, Trust Registrants and Other Nominees. Neither you nor any of your affiliates, officers, other employees or directors shall have any liability to the Companies or any other person for any losses, claims, damages, liabilities and expenses (each, a "Loss" and collectively, the "Losses") arising from any act or omission on the part of any broker or dealer in securities (other than any of your affiliates), bank, trust company, any other nominees or any other person, and neither you nor any of your affiliates, officers, other employees or directors shall be liable for any Losses arising from your own acts or omissions in performing your obligations as Dealer Managers hereunder, except for any such Losses which are finally and judicially determined to have resulted primarily from your bad faith or gross negligence. In soliciting or obtaining tenders and consents, no dealer, bank, trust company or other nominee is to be deemed to be acting as your agent or the agent of the Companies or any of their affiliates, and you, as Dealer Managers, are not to be deemed the agent of any dealer, bank, trust company or other nominee or the agent or fiduciary of the Companies or any of their affiliates, security holders, creditors or of any other person. In soliciting or obtaining tenders and consents, you shall not be and shall not be deemed for any purpose to act as a partner or joint venturer of or a member of a syndicate or group with the Companies or any of their affiliates in connection with the Exchange Offer, any acceptance of the Securities or the consents, or otherwise, and neither the Companies nor any of their affiliates shall be deemed to act as your agent. AT&T and Comcast, acting jointly, shall have sole authority for the acceptance or rejection of any and all tenders. In addition, the obligations of the Dealer Managers under this Agreement are several and not joint, and no Dealer Manager shall be liable for any acts or omissions of any other Dealer Manager. 4.
